A UFC Hall of Famer, \u201cThe Eagle\u201d was victorious in all 13 of his octagon appearances from 2012-20, defeating a who\u2019s who of top names such as Rafael dos Anjos, Conor McGregor, Justin Gaethje, Dustin Poirier, Edson Barboza, Al Iaquinta, and more. His rivalry with McGregor led to the highest-selling pay-per-view in MMA history at UFC 229.<\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\">It&#8217;s safe to say that Khabib Nurmagomedov will be remembered as one of the greatest mixed martial arts artists of all time. His journey in the sport was truly incredible, and he ultimately retired with a record of 29-0. Three years ago, after finishing Justin Gaethje, he retired from MMA for good.
